What is Loft Boarding?

Loft boarding involves installing a floor in your loft space, making it safe and accessible for storage or other uses. This process typically includes laying down boards over the joists, ensuring they are secure and level. It's a practical solution for homeowners looking to declutter their living areas by moving items to the loft.

Benefits of Loft Boarding

  • Increased Storage Space: Loft boarding allows you to store items that are not frequently used, freeing up space in your home.
  • Enhanced Property Value: A boarded loft can add value to your property, making it more attractive to potential buyers.
  • Improved Insulation: Properly installed loft boards can help improve your home's insulation, potentially reducing energy bills.
  • Easy Access: With a solid floor, accessing your loft becomes much easier and safer.

Planning Your Loft Boarding Project

Before embarking on a loft boarding project, it's essential to plan carefully. Consider the purpose of your loft space, whether it's for storage, a home office, or even an extra bedroom. This will influence the type of boarding and any additional features you may need, such as lighting or insulation.

Assessing Your Loft Space

Begin by assessing your loft space to determine its suitability for boarding. Check the height, access, and structural integrity of the area. It's crucial to ensure that your loft can support the additional weight of the boards and any items you plan to store.

Obtaining Necessary Permissions

In some cases, you may need to obtain planning permission or building regulations approval before proceeding with loft boarding. This is particularly true if you plan to convert the loft into a habitable space. Consult with your local council or a professional to ensure compliance with all necessary regulations.

Choosing the Right Materials

The choice of materials is critical for a successful loft boarding project. Opt for high-quality boards that are durable and fit for purpose. Common options include chipboard, plywood, and tongue-and-groove boards. Each material has its pros and cons, so consider factors such as cost, ease of installation, and load-bearing capacity.

Insulation Considerations

When boarding your loft, it's essential to consider insulation. Proper insulation can help maintain a comfortable temperature in your home and reduce energy costs. You may need to install insulation beneath the boards or use insulated boards to achieve the desired effect.

Installation Process

The installation process for loft boarding involves several steps, each requiring careful attention to detail. While some homeowners may choose to undertake this as a DIY project, hiring a professional can ensure a high-quality finish and compliance with safety standards.

Preparing the Loft

Before installation, clear the loft of any debris or obstructions. Ensure that the joists are in good condition and can support the weight of the boards. You may need to reinforce the joists or install additional supports if necessary.

Laying the Boards

Begin by laying the boards across the joists, ensuring they are level and secure. Use screws or nails to fix the boards in place, taking care to avoid damaging any wiring or pipes beneath the floor. It's essential to leave a small gap between the boards and the walls to allow for expansion.

Safety Considerations

Safety is paramount when undertaking a loft boarding project. Ensure that the loft is adequately ventilated and that any electrical work is carried out by a qualified professional. Use appropriate safety equipment, such as goggles and gloves, to protect yourself during installation.

Access and Egress

Consider how you will access the loft once it's boarded. A sturdy ladder or loft hatch is essential for safe entry and exit. You may also want to install a handrail or balustrade for added security.

Cost of Loft Boarding in Billingshurst

The cost of loft boarding can vary depending on several factors, including the size of the loft, the materials used, and whether you hire a professional. On average, homeowners can expect to pay between £1,000 and £2,500 for a standard loft boarding project.

Budgeting for Your Project

When budgeting for your loft boarding project, consider all potential expenses, including materials, labour, and any additional features such as insulation or lighting. It's wise to obtain quotes from multiple contractors to ensure you receive a fair price.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Is loft boarding a DIY project? While some homeowners may choose to board their lofts themselves, hiring a professional can ensure a safe and high-quality finish.
  • Do I need planning permission for loft boarding? Planning permission is typically not required for loft boarding unless you plan to convert the space into a habitable room.
  • How long does loft boarding take? The duration of a loft boarding project can vary, but most installations are completed within a few days.
  • Can loft boarding improve insulation? Yes, properly installed loft boards can enhance your home's insulation and reduce energy costs.
  • What materials are best for loft boarding? Common materials include chipboard, plywood, and tongue-and-groove boards, each with its benefits.
  • How much weight can a boarded loft hold? The weight capacity of a boarded loft depends on the strength of the joists and the quality of the boards used.
